All-You-Can-Eat in LA Ktown Until You're Stuffed šŸ¦ž

Seafood Lovers Must Try! I usually come to Ktown for coffee or Korean food, but today I tried this Cajun seafood AYCE spot run by Koreans—and honestly, I think it’s tastier than the Western-style spots! šŸ˜‹ I ordered the Mix flavor recommended online—the sauce was rich and super garlicky, way more to my taste than Boiling Crab. The seafood was big and fresh, especially the mussels! I ended up adding two more rounds of mussels and shrimp—the shrimp were so bouncy and chewy. Even the pasta in the buffet was delicious—loaded with garlic and creamy flavor, and it went perfectly mixed with the seafood sauce! Heads up: the AYCE includes only four types of seafood: shrimp, mussels, crawfish, and clams. If you want crab or lobster, you have to order separately. I recommend adding snow crab—it’s half-price if you order it with the AYCE! The crab was big and sweet. If you’re on a budget, just the $38.99 AYCE will fill you up nicely. I’d seen some reviews complaining about service, but maybe the owner made improvements—service was great! The staff checked on us often and asked if we wanted refills as soon as we were almost done. Best part? This AYCE is available 7 days a week, all day, for just $38.99. No hidden fees or gimmicks—and the flavor is seriously good.
